Key Features
- 24-in length: A full 24 in channel gives broad coverage for curbless or tiled shower floors and is easier to center in many layouts.
- Shallow V profile: The internal slope is designed to guide water quickly toward the 2-in outlet to reduce standing water on the shower floor.
- AISI 304 stainless: Brushed 304 stainless steel resists corrosion and maintains finish in wet environments over time.
- 2-in outlet with adapter: Threaded adapter joints and rubber ring allow height adjustment and compatibility with standard US no-hub 2-in bases.
- Tile-in insert design: The grate accepts a cut tile insert for an invisible look and straightforward aesthetic blending with tiled floors.
- Maintenance access: The grate lifts from both sides and includes a strainer mesh to capture hair and debris for easy cleaning.
Who It's For
This drain is best for homeowners renovating a bathroom to a walk-in or curbless shower and for tile installers who want a tile-in linear look with a sturdy stainless channel. It also fits projects where a modest channel width (2.75 in) and a 24 in length are needed to align with existing tile layouts.
Those who should look elsewhere include buyers who require compatibility with specific proprietary shower kits, as this unit is not compatible with the Schluter Kerdi shower kit, and projects needing a larger outlet diameter or much wider channel than provided.

Specifications
| Length | 24 in |
| Channel width | 2.75 in |
| Outlet diameter | 2 in |
| Material | AISI 304 stainless steel |
| Flow rate | Approx. 42.5 L/min (without filter mesh) |
| Certifications | WATERMARK and CUPC tested |
| Compatibility note | Fits US no-hub 2-in bases; not compatible with Schluter Kerdi kits |

Frequently Asked Questions
Can this drain be fitted with tile on the grate?
Yes, the grate is designed to accept a cut tile insert so the drain blends with the shower floor.
Is the outlet size standard for US installs?
Yes, the drain has a 2-in outlet and threaded adapter joints that fit US no-hub 2-in bases; height can be adjusted with the rubber ring adapters.
How easy is cleaning and maintenance?
The grate lifts from both sides with a hook and the included strainer mesh removes debris; customers praise ease of cleaning but note hair should be cleared regularly.
